Install pacparser on Solaris 10 and 11:
pkgadd -d http://get.opencsw.org/now /opt/csw/bin/pkgutil -U /opt/csw/bin/pkgutil -y -i pacparser /usr/sbin/pkgchk -L CSWpacparser # list files
